My Day at Emerald City COMICON

Well hey ya'll!  I had a particularly busy weekend spreading Steampunk joy at Emerald City Comicon.  You will never guess who I ran into there.  I had my picture taken with that well known spark about town, Miss Agatha Heterodyne, star of the award winning gaslight fantasy, Girl Genius.  I had a little chat with the creators of my favorite online comic, Phil and Kaja Folio, who encouraged me to meet up with them at NorWesCon in April.  I am all aflutter to renew my acquaintance at the Northwest's largest fantasy and science fiction convention.

 I also made the acquaintance of many other charming folks.  One of these was the lovely and elegant Miss Ivy of Klondike Penny's Old Time Portraits.  This energetic young woman is creating beautiful and sensual old time photographs for the discerning lady or gentleman.  We must have made quite a splash, since more than twenty people asked to snap a picture with us during a ten minute conversation.  Perhaps I will be able to post some examples of this pretty proprietress' gorgeous work.

I also had a chat with the reigning doyen of Seattle Steampunk, Ms. Diana Vick.  I admired her beautiful illustrations as we conversed about the upcoming SteamCon III in October.  The theme is sparking all kinds of wonderful costume and accessory creativity in the Steampunk community.  Diana was wearing a particularly fetching brooch of silver filigree with a menacing cephalopod, completely appropriate for the Twenty Thousand Leagues Under the Sea theme. I know I will be looking for some interesting undersea accessories to add to my planned wardrobe for SteamCon, easily the best party of the season.
